Population Overview
Randolph Town city is a mid-sized community located in Massachusetts, within Norfolk County. The total population is 34,683. It ranks as the 43rd most populous out of 248 cities and towns in Massachusetts.
Age Demographics
The median age in Randolph Town city is 41.0 years. This is 3% higher than the state median of 40.0 years.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Randolph Town city is $103,129. This is 2% higher than the state median of $101,341.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 31% higher. The poverty rate stands at 7.4%. This is 26% lower than the state poverty rate of 10.0%. The unemployment rate is 7.9%. This is 54% higher than the state rate of 5.1%. The median home value is $463,500. Housing costs are 12% lower than the state median of $525,800. The home-value-to-income ratio is 4.5x. 69.5%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 11% higher than the state average of 62.6%.
Race & Ethnicity
Randolph Town city is a highly diverse community where no single racial or ethnic group constitutes a majority of the population. White (non-Hispanic) residents account for 27.6%. The White (non-Hispanic) population (27.6%) is well below the state average of 67.8%. The Black or African American population is significantly higher than the state average (40.2% vs 6.5%). The Asian population is significantly higher than the state average (12.9% vs 7.0%).
Education
34.7%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 26% lower than the state rate of 46.6%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 87.8%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Randolph Town city, Massachusetts is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Massachusetts state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 248 Census-designated places in Massachusetts. For official data, visit data.census.gov.
